Background
The building engineering monitoring is a technical means of monitoring various control indexes of key parts by using a monitoring instrument in the construction process of a building, and an alarm is sent out when a monitoring value is close to a control value, so that the construction safety is ensured, and the monitoring instrument can also be used for checking whether the construction process is reasonable or not. Need carry out the level monitoring to the building in the construction process and in order to control the straightness that hangs down, traditional detection mode monitors for handheld plumb bob range estimation, and the error appears in inefficiency and easily, along with the development of science and technology, laser range finder has appeared, and laser range finder detects building wall, through reciprocating laser range finder, detects the distance between wall body co-altitude position and the laser range finder to can detect out whether the wall body inclines, avoid the wall body slope and take place to collapse.
The building slope warning device for monitoring the existing building lacks of a buffer damping component, a monitoring instrument is moved, internal parts are easy to be damaged by vibration, and the building slope monitoring equipment for monitoring the building at multiple angles and different heights cannot be guaranteed when the building slope warning device is used, so that the warning effect cannot be achieved.

SUMMERY OF THE UTILITY MODEL
In order to solve the technical problems, the utility model provides the following technical scheme:
the utility model relates to an inclination warning device for building science and technology, which comprises a base, wherein a front roller and a rear roller are fixedly connected to two sides of the bottom end of the base respectively, a box body is fixedly connected to the top of the base, a storage battery is arranged in the box body, the top of the box body is fixedly connected with the base, an electric telescopic rod is fixedly connected in the base, an adjusting disc is fixedly connected to the top of a rod body of the electric telescopic rod, a groove is formed in the adjusting disc, a rotary disc is arranged in the groove, an adjusting mechanism is fixedly connected to the top of the rotary disc, a clamping block is fixedly connected to the top of the adjusting mechanism, a laser range finder is clamped and connected in the clamping block, and a warning mechanism is fixedly connected to the top of the adjusting mechanism.
As a preferable technical scheme of the utility model, the adjusting mechanism comprises an adjusting box, the top of the rotary table is fixedly connected with the adjusting box, a ball screw is fixedly connected inside the adjusting box, one end of the ball screw penetrates through the adjusting box and extends to the outside, and one end of the ball screw is fixedly connected with a hand wheel.
According to a preferable technical scheme of the utility model, the outer surface of the ball screw is connected with a sliding block in a sliding mode through threads, two sides inside the adjusting box are provided with guide rods, and the top of the sliding block is fixedly connected with a clamping block.
As a preferred technical scheme of the present invention, four corners of the top of the slider are respectively and fixedly connected with a column, the tops of the four columns are fixedly connected with a fixing plate, four corners of the top of the fixing plate are respectively provided with a level bubble, the top of the fixing plate is fixedly connected with an alarm lamp, and the bottom of the alarm lamp is provided with a speaker.
According to a preferable technical scheme of the utility model, the top of the box body is fixedly connected with a fixing frame, the electric telescopic rod penetrates through the top of the fixing frame, the four side surfaces of the fixing frame are fixedly connected with solar cell panels, the solar cell panels are electrically connected with a storage battery, and the storage battery is electrically connected with the electric telescopic rod, the laser range finder and an alarm lamp.
As a preferable technical scheme, the adjusting disc is movably connected with an adjusting screw rod through a threaded hole, the tail end of the adjusting screw rod is fixedly connected with a rotating handle, the top of one end of the base is fixedly connected with a handrail, and the front end face of the base is provided with an anti-collision strip.
As a preferable technical scheme of the utility model, the radius of the front roller is larger than that of the rear rollers, the tops of the two rear rollers are both provided with springs, limiting rods are arranged inside the springs, and the tops of the limiting rods are arranged inside the base.
The utility model has the beneficial effects that:
1. according to the inclination warning device for the building science and technology, the adjusting mechanism is arranged, and the hand wheel is rotated to drive the ball screw to drive, so that multi-angle measurement can be conveniently carried out; the laser range finder is provided with a sliding block and a guide rod, the sliding block can be driven to move through the rotation of a ball screw, so that the horizontal position of the laser range finder can be adjusted, multi-position measurement can be carried out, and errors are reduced;
2. according to the inclination warning device for the building science and technology, the level bubble can be conveniently and horizontally placed during measurement, so that errors are reduced, and when the wall body is detected to be inclined through the arranged alarm lamp, alarm reminding is carried out through the alarm lamp, so that dangers are prevented; the solar cell panel can convert solar energy into electric energy to charge the storage battery, so that the power consumption is reduced, and the solar cell panel is more compound, low-carbon and environment-friendly;
3. the inclination warning device for building science and technology can be adjusted and rotated through the arranged rotating handle, so that the inclination detection is facilitated; be provided with spring and gag lever post, can increase the shock attenuation performance of base, and then protect electrical components such as laser tester, prevent to damage.

Detailed Description
The preferred embodiments of the present invention will be described in conjunction with the accompanying drawings, and it will be understood that they are described herein for the purpose of illustration and explanation and not limitation.
Example (b): as shown in fig. 1-4, the inclination warning device for building science and technology comprises a base 1, a front roller 2 and a rear roller 201 are fixedly connected to two sides of the bottom end of the base 1 respectively, a box body 3 is fixedly connected to the top of the base 1, a storage battery is arranged in the box body 3, a fixed base is fixedly connected to the top of the box body 3, an electric telescopic rod 4 is fixedly connected to the inside of the fixed base, an adjusting disc 5 is fixedly connected to the top of a rod body of the electric telescopic rod 4, a groove is formed in the inside of the adjusting disc 5, a rotary disc 6 is arranged in the groove, an adjusting mechanism 7 is fixedly connected to the top of the rotary disc 6, a clamping block 8 is fixedly connected to the top of the adjusting mechanism 7, a laser range finder 9 is fixedly connected to the inside of the clamping block 8, and a warning mechanism 10 is fixedly connected to the top of the adjusting mechanism 7.
Wherein, adjustment mechanism 7 is including adjusting box 11, 6 top fixedly connected with adjusting box 11 of carousel, the inside fixedly connected with ball 12 of adjusting box 11, and ball 12 one end runs through adjusting box 11 and extends to the outside, and ball 12 one end fixedly connected with hand wheel can drive ball through being provided with adjustment mechanism 7 through rotatory hand wheel and drive, and then conveniently carry out the multi-angle measurement.
Wherein, there is slider 13 ball 12 surface through screw thread sliding connection, and the inside both sides of adjusting box 11 all are provided with guide bar 14, and slider 13 top and fixture block 8 fixed connection through being provided with slider 13 and guide bar 14, can rotate through ball 12 and drive the slider and remove 13, and then can adjust the horizontal position of laser range finder 9, carry out the multiposition measurement, reduce the error.
Wherein, slider 13 top four corners is fixedly connected with stand 15 respectively, four 15 top fixedly connected with fixed plates 16 of stand, 16 top four corners of fixed plate all are provided with air level 17, 16 top fixedly connected with warning light 18 of fixed plate, and 18 bottoms of warning light are provided with the speaker, air level 17 through setting up can conveniently carry out the level when measuring and place, and then reduce the error, through the warning light 18 that sets up, when detecting the wall body slope, report to the police through warning light 18 and remind, prevent dangerous the emergence.
Wherein, 3 top fixedly connected with mounts 19 of box body, electric telescopic handle 4 runs through 19 tops of mounts, the equal fixedly connected with solar cell panel 20 in four side surfaces of mount 19, solar cell panel 20 and battery electric connection, battery and electric telescopic handle 4, laser range finder 9 and 18 electric connection of warning light, through the solar cell panel 20 who sets up, can charge for the battery with solar energy transformation for the electric energy through solar cell panel 20, power consumption has been reduced, compound low carbon environmental protection more.
Wherein, adjusting disc 5 has adjusting screw through screw hole swing joint, the rotatory handle 21 of adjusting screw tail end fixedly connected with, 1 one end top fixedly connected with handrail 22 of base, the terminal surface is provided with the anticollision strip before the base 1, through the rotatory handle 21 that sets up, can be to adjusting with rotate, is convenient for carry out the slope and detects.
Wherein, 2 radiuses of preceding gyro wheel are greater than back gyro wheel 201, and two back gyro wheel 201 tops all are provided with spring 23, and spring 23 is inside to be provided with gag lever post 24, and gag lever post 24 tops set up inside base 1, through being provided with spring 23 and gag lever post 24, can increase the shock attenuation performance of base, and then protect electrical components such as laser tester, prevent damage.
The working principle is as follows: the inclination warning device for the building science and technology is different from the prior art, has reasonable structure, convenient use and simple operation, and can enable a user to simply and clearly understand the working principle; when the device is used, the base is pushed to move by the handrail 22, then the height of the electric telescopic rod 4 is seen and adjusted, after the device is completed, the angle of the adjusting disc 5 is adjusted, after the device is completed, horizontal adjustment can be carried out by the hand wheel, then the laser range finder 9 is turned on for measurement, after the measurement is completed, adjustment is carried out again, multiple measurements are carried out, the ball screw can be driven by rotating the hand wheel, so that multi-angle measurement is convenient to carry out, the arranged level bubble 17 can be conveniently horizontally placed during measurement, so that errors are reduced, the alarm lamp 18 is arranged, when the inclination of a wall body is detected, alarm reminding is carried out by the alarm lamp 18, danger is prevented, the solar cell panel 20 is arranged, solar energy can be converted into electric energy by the solar cell panel 20 to charge the storage battery, reduced power consumption, compound low carbon environmental protection more, the rotatory handle 21 of setting can be to adjusting with rotate, is convenient for carry out the slope and detects, is provided with spring 23 and gag lever post 24, can increase the shock attenuation performance of base, and then protects electrical components such as laser tester, prevents to damage.
